# Simulating B-mode Ultrasound Images From a Phased Array Transducer Example

[![Open In Colab](https://colab.research.google.com/assets/colab-badge.svg)](https://colab.research.google.com/github/waltsims/k-wave-python/blob/master/examples/us_bmode_phased_array/us_bmode_phased_array.ipynb)

This example illustrates how k-wave-python can be used for the simulation of B-mode ultrasound images (including tissue harmonic imaging) analogous to those produced by a modern diagnostic ultrasound scanner.
Specifically, it demonstrates the usage of a phased array transducer. In this case, the entire medium should fit into the kgrid.
